To play GBA games on your smartphone you’ll need a few things: an emulator, and a ROM.
To go for the Play Store on your own Android device and search for a GBA emulator. There are lots of good ones to choose from, however we recommend MyBoy! It’s a lot of positive user reviews, and won’t occupy too much space on your own device.

Finished downloading? Good — now you have all you want to play GBA games onto your cell phone.
Open MyBoy! , then go into the Download section. This where you’ll discover your games. To conduct these ROM files, just tap it.
Now turn your smartphone to the flat position. A couple translucent virtual buttons should appear on the monitor, however in case you can not view them it is possible to head to Configuration and tweak the preferences to make sure they are visible.

A Game Boy emulator, along with a conventional console, features a number of options. You can save the match to keep on it later from the instant you’ve stopped. Or you can fastforward the game, change the audio and video preferences, change how big the display, and make a screenshot, etc.. So, this really is it.
